American basketball player known for elite two-way play, winning NBA championships and Finals MVP with San Antonio Spurs (2014) and Toronto Raptors (2019).

Kawhi Anthony Leonard was born in Los Angeles in 1991 and was drafted 15th overall by Indiana in 2011 — immediately traded to San Antonio. He played for the Spurs (2011–18), Toronto Raptors (2018–19) and Los Angeles Clippers (2019–present). He has scored 15,000+ career points at 21.9 per game with 6.4 rebounds and 3.1 assists across 700+ games. He won 2 championships — his first with San Antonio in 2014 (Finals MVP), his second with Toronto in 2019 (Finals MVP) — becoming only the 5th player in NBA history to win Finals MVP with two different franchises. He was named Defensive Player of the Year in 2015 and 2016, and his combination of elite defence and elite offence places him in an extremely small group of players who have dominated both ends simultaneously. His top speed of 40.1 km/h and his large hands — among the biggest ever measured for an NBA guard — give him physical tools that make him unique at his position. He won Olympic gold in 2012. His buzzer-beater against the Philadelphia 76ers in the 2019 playoffs — bouncing four times on the rim before falling in — is the most celebrated shot in recent playoff history. He missed significant time through load management and injury in multiple seasons.
